A self-chosen sick-day shelf for a one-person household

Ask the recipient which shelf, drawer, or lidded bin is easiest to reach and stock only their chosen nonmedical basics: shelf-stable drinks, familiar simple foods, tissues, unscented wipes, clean masks if used, thermometer batteries if compatible, a long charging cable, and a card with their own delivery and contact preferences. Date consumables and leave room for prescribed items they manage privately.

Make it personal without making it generic

Use the person's actual comfort foods, communication style, and preferred local delivery route.

Presentation

Stock the shelf neatly and place a simple inventory card inside the door rather than gift wrapping it.

Check the practical fit

Space
Keep the complete supply inside one agreed, reachable container or shelf.
Skill
No caregiving expertise is implied; medical questions belong with qualified professionals.
Maintenance
Include a six-month date to use, replace, donate, or remove expiring items with the recipient's approval.
Accessibility
Use easy-open packaging, large labels, reachable placement, and a written plus digital contact option.
Sustainability
Choose foods the recipient will use ordinarily and avoid sample-size clutter or excessive packaging.
Timing
Assemble before winter illness peaks, but let the recipient choose the delivery and setup time.
